Tshwane appeals to residents to refrain from illegally occupying abandoned buildings

City of Tshwane’s mayoral committee member for Human Settlements, Aaron Maluleka, has appealed to residents to refrain from illegally occupying abandoned buildings and land. He met with the leadership of the Central Hostel in Block H, Soshanguve yesterday, to discuss the housing challenges affecting residents occupying the facility and to outline the metro’s proposed interventions. The building was previously used as a school. Maluleka warns that the illegal occupation of buildings undermines planned human settlements programmes.
